Analysis
In 2022, net flow ratio of internationally mobile students (inbound) in Namibia stood at -2.1%.
Compared with earlier readings it is up 33.0% on the previous year and down 53.9% over ten years.
Over the whole period, net flow ratio of internationally mobile students (inbound) in Namibia peaked at -1.4% in 2014 and was at its lowest, -60.0%, in 2006.
That places Namibia 80th out of 132 countries with data for 2022, putting it in the middle of the range.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
Net flow ratio of internationally mobile students (inbound) in Namibia, year by year
| Year | % |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2002 | -49.2% | — |
| 2003 | -55.0% | +11.8% |
| 2005 | -45.5% | -17.2% |
| 2006 | -60.0% | +31.9% |
| 2008 | -35.7% | -40.5% |
| 2014 | -1.4% | -96.2% |
| 2015 | -2.1% | +55.3% |
| 2016 | -2.8% | +30.6% |
| 2017 | -3.0% | +8.8% |
| 2018 | -4.5% | +48.6% |
| 2019 | -2.8% | -37.4% |
| 2020 | -3.2% | +12.0% |
| 2022 | -2.1% | -33.0% |
